The Wurst of P.D.Q. Bach (Single CD Version) (Vanguard CD-72015):  Lowlights from four different Vanguard albums:  An Evening With P.D.Q. Bach (1807-1742)?, Report from Hoople:  P.D.Q. Bach on the Air, P.D.Q. Bach's Half-Act Opera, “The Stoned Guest”, and Portrait of P.D.Q. Bach.  Not to be confused with the 2-disk set The Wurst of P.D.Q. Bach, which has these same selections plus another whole disk, but not quite.
